Culinary Guide

Food in Vegarai

Vegarai's cuisine blends Tamil coastal flavors with coconut, curry leaves, tamarind, and a love for fresh produce. Expect a mix of vegetarian dishes and seafood highlights, all prepared with vibrant spice blends and fragrant chutneys.

Vegarai Famous Food

Signature dishes, delicacies and famous food

Puli Sadam (Tamarind Rice)

A tangy, aromatic rice dish seasoned with tamarind, curry leaves, and mustard seeds; commonly found in markets and temple stalls.

Must-Try!

Avial

A coconut-based vegetable medley featuring firm seasonal vegetables and a gentle curry tempering; a staple dish in homes and modest eateries.

Idli with Sambar and Coconut Chutney

Steamed rice cakes served with savory sambar and a fresh coconut chutney, a reliable breakfast or light meal option.

Dosa with Chutney

Thin rice-lentil crepes accompanied by coconut chutney and tangy sambar; crisp edges and warming flavors.

How to Behave

Tips on cultural norms and respectful behavior

Temple Etiquette

Dress modestly, remove shoes before entering most temple spaces, and ask for permission before taking photos of people or sacred objects.

Greetings

A respectful Namaste with hands pressed together is common; use the right hand for giving and receiving when possible.

Public Behavior

Keep voices low in sacred sites, avoid public displays of affection, and follow queues at markets and religious sites.

Tipping in Vegarai

Ensure a smooth experience

Tipping Etiquette

Tipping is customary but not compulsory. In mid-range and tourist-facing places, a 5-10% tip is appreciated if service is good; small coins for porters or guides are common.

Payment Methods

Cash is widely accepted at markets and street stalls; credit/debit cards are common in hotels and larger restaurants; digital payments (UPI, wallets) are increasingly popular for everyday transactions.
